Subject: [PATCH 1/3] dt-bindings: iio: pressure: Support Honeywell mpr sensors
Date: Sat, 1 Apr 2023 11:09:41 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<ZCf01btsJRXcIOce@arbad> (raw)
Honeywell mpr is a pressure sensor family. There are many different
types with different pressure ranges. The range needs to be set up in
the dt. Therefore new properties honeywell,pmin and honeywell,pmax are
introduced.
Add dt-bindings.

di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/iio/pressure/honeywell,mpr.yaml b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/iio/pressure/honeywell,mpr.yaml
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..d6fad6f841cf
--- /dev/null
+++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/iio/pressure/honeywell,mpr.yaml
@@ -0,0 +1,74 @@
+# SPDX-License-Identifier: (GPL-2.0-only OR BSD-2-Clause)
+%YAML 1.2
+---
+$id: http://devicetree.org/schemas/iio/pressure/honeywell,mpr.yaml#
+$schema: http://devicetree.org/meta-schemas/core.yaml#
+
+title: Honeywell mpr pressure sensor
+
+maintainers:
+ - Andreas Klinger <ak@it-klinger.de>
+
+description: |
+ Honeywell pressure sensor of type mpr. This sensor has an I2C and SPI interface. Only the I2C
+ interface is implemented.
+
+ There are many subtypes with different pressure ranges available. Therefore the minimum and
+ maximum pressure values of the specific sensor needs to be specified in Pascal.
+
+ Specifications about the devices can be found at:
+ https://prod-edam.honeywell.com/content/dam/honeywell-edam/sps/siot/en-us/products/sensors/ \
+ pressure-sensors/board-mount-pressure-sensors/micropressure-mpr-series/documents/ \
+ sps-siot-mpr-series-datasheet-32332628-ciid-172626.pdf
+
+properties:
+ compatible:
+ const: honeywell,mpr
+
+ reg: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 interrupts:
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 reset-gpios:
+ description:
+ Optional GPIO for resetting the device. If not present the device is not resetted.
+ maxItems: 1
+
+ honeywell,pmin:
+ description:
+ Minimum pressure value the sensor can measure in pascal.
+ $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int32
+
+ honeywell,pmax:
+ description:
+ Maximum pressure value the sensor can measure in pascal.
+ $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int32
+
+required:
+ - compatible
+ - reg
+ - honeywell,pmin
+ - honeywell,pmax
+
+additionalProperties: false
+
+examples:
+ - |
+ #include <dt-bindings/gpio/gpio.h>
+ #include <dt-bindings/interrupt-controller/irq.h>
+ i2c {
+ #address-cells = <1>;
+ #size-cells = <0>;
+
+ pressure@18 {
+ compatible = "honeywell,mpr";
+ reg = <0x18>;
+ reset-gpios = <&gpio3 19 GPIO_ACTIVE_HIGH>;
+ interrupt-parent = <&gpio3>;
+ interrupts = <21 IRQ_TYPE_EDGE_FALLING>;
+ honeywell,pmin = <0>;
+ honeywell,pmax = <172369>;
+ };
+ };
